10008: ラベル クラス値に、1 つ以上のテーブルに存在するフィールドに非修飾フィールド名を使用しているラベル条件式が含まれます
マップ レイヤに、1 つ以上のテーブルに存在するフィールドに非修飾フィールド名を使用しているラベル条件式を持っているラベル クラスがあります。1 つの結合に複数のテーブルがあり、それらのテーブル内にあいまいなフィールド名があると、描画や検索操作に使用されたときに、想定外の結果になる可能性があります。
解決策
- 最初に、[プレビュー] ウィンドウで ArcMap のベースマップ レイヤまたはマップ サービスの描画パフォーマンスを確認します。詳細については、「ベースマップ レイヤの操作」または「マップ サービスの公開」をご参照ください。
- 変更する必要がある場合は、使用する特定のテーブルを識別するために修飾フィールド名を使用します。
追加情報
テーブル名をフィールド名に追加して、使用するフィールドに修飾名を与えることができます。
ラベル条件式のフィールド名を TableName.FieldName と指定します。
この命名規則により、ターゲット データセットと結合テーブルに同じ名前のフィールドがある場合に、フィールド名の重複を避けることができます。
7/10/2012